Middle Men (2009)

Where's Ivan?

Jack (Luke Wilson) is taken by the Russians, and Nikita (Rade Serbedzija) questions him about the whereabouts of Ivan (Graham McTavish).

Directed by George Gallo.

Released in 2009 by Paramount.
